A tetradentate Pt(II) complex with a 5/6/6 structural backbone, Pt(PhPiPy-O-PytmCz), was synthesized by incorporating two distinct cycloalkyl groups. These structural modifications significantly enhanced the photoluminescence quantum yield and effectively increased the distance between molecules, thereby mitigating undesirable intermolecular interactions and triplet-state quenching. This strategic molecular design resulted in an external quantum efficiency of 11.5% at a wavelength of 539 nm and significantly enhanced operational lifetimes in green phosphorescent organic light-emitting diodes (OLEDs). These findings are expected to inspire the development of new green luminescent materials and innovative strategies in OLED technology.
